Ordinamento crystal

martedì 22 novembre 2005 - 11.41

nandonando Profilo | Senior Member

Questo è il mio codice:
ViewState("ISPETTORE") = Request.QueryString("ISPETTORE")
Dim credentials As TableLogOnInfo = New TableLogOnInfo
credentials.ConnectionInfo.DatabaseName = "SCECES"
credentials.ConnectionInfo.UserID = "sa"
credentials.ConnectionInfo.Password = "lmiapaaa"
credentials.ConnectionInfo.ServerName = "nnn"
CrystalReportViewer1.LogOnInfo.Add(credentials)
Dim myRep As New ReportDocument
Dim RepPath As String

'Dim str As String = "SELECT * FROM VW_VERIFICHE_DA_FARE2 WHERE DATAVERIFICA IS NULL AND ID_ISPETTORE = " & ViewState("ISPETTORE")

RepPath = Server.MapPath("VERIFICHE_DA_FARE_STAMPA.rpt")

myRep.Load(RepPath)
myRep.RecordSelectionFormula = "{VW_VERIFICHE_DA_FARE2.ID_ISPETTORE} = " & ViewState("ISPETTORE") & " and IsNull({VW_VERIFICHE_DA_FARE2.DATAVERIFICA})"
CrystalReportViewer1.ReportSource = myRep

Come faccio l'ordinamento aD ESEMPIO PER DITTA?

freeteo Profilo | Guru

ciao,
basta che imposti il campo nell'insieme dei campi per cui ordinare il report (ovviamente 1a di darlo in pasto al viewer):

myRep.DataDefinition.SortFields[0].Field = mioReport.Database.Tables[0].Fields["ditta"];
myRep.DataDefinition.SortFields[0].SortDirection = SortDirection.AscendingOrder;

etc...
ps: se vuoi ordinare per 1altro campo in cascata al primo allora aggiungi all'insieme aumentando l'indice.

ciao

Matteo Raumer
.net addicted :-)
http://blogs.dotnethell.it/freeteo

nandonando Profilo | Senior Member

Ma al posto di mio report cosa devo scrivere?
scusa la mia ignoranza

freeteo Profilo | Guru

si scusa "mioreport" è "myrep" nel tuo caso...intendo l'oggetto report che stai utilizzando..
funziona?


Matteo Raumer
.net addicted :-)
http://blogs.dotnethell.it/freeteo

nandonando Profilo | Senior Member

ok ma mi dice
Indice non valido.


Partecipa anche tu! Registrati!
Hai bisogno di aiuto ?
Perchè non ti registri subito?

Dopo esserti registrato potrai chiedere
aiuto sul nostro Forum oppure aiutare gli altri

Consulta le Stanze disponibili.

Registrati ora !
Copyright © dotNetHell.it 2002-2023
Running on Windows Server 2008 R2 Standard, SQL Server 2012 & ASP.NET 3.5